Problem Note 46831: The Query Builder in SAS® Enterprise Guide® might not correctly process explicit pass-through code and joins

In SAS Enterprise Guide 5.1, when running in explicit pass-through mode, the Query Builder generates SQL code that encloses alias and column names in double quotation marks.

In most cases, such as working with ORACLE and NETEZZA databases, the addition of the quotation marks generates a syntax error.

In addition, when joining only two tables, the table and column names are not quoted in the INNER JOIN statement, which leads to an error similar to the following.

ERROR: ORACLE prepare error: ORA-00904: "T2"."NAME": invalid identifier. SQL statement: SELECT 
       "t1"."NAME", "t1"."SEX", "t1"."AGE", "t1"."HEIGHT", "t1"."WEIGHT", "t2"."TEST" FROM 
       "CLASS" "t1" INNER JOIN "CLASSJOIN" "t2" ON (t1.NAME = t2.NAME).

When joining three or more tables, the join is rewritten on the WHERE clause, and alias and column names are not enclosed within quotation marks.

Currently, the workaround is to copy the generated code into a program node and manually edit the code.
